Hungary vs Portugal form

Hungary seemed to have had a perfect start in Group F, the 2026 World Cup qualifiers. Dominik Szoboszlai and his teammates only needed the first 15 minutes of the match to create a 2-goal gap against the host Republic of Ireland. Barnabas Varga and Roland Sallai were the ones to score.

However, in the face of the strong spirit of the opponent, the Hungarian defense system could not stand firm. Especially after the gap was shortened and they were reduced to playing with only 10 men from the beginning of the second half, the students of coach Marco Rossi had to face terrible pressure.

Despite their strong defense, Hungary still could not secure all 3 points when Adam Idah equalized 2-2 in the 3rd minute of injury time.

With only 1 point in hand, Magyars is not too sad. After all, their journey in the qualifying round is probably only enough to compete for 2nd place with the Republic of Ireland.

It is very difficult to escape the top spot of Group F from Portugal. Because in all aspects, from strength to current form, Seleccao has shown to be far superior to the remaining 3 names. Not to mention, the spirit of coach Roberto Martinez and his team is also very excited at the moment.

After defeating Spain to become the first team to win the UEFA Nations League A twice, Portugal continued to assert their strength with a devastating 5-0 victory on Armenia's field.

The spectacular opening match certainly boosted the confidence of Cristiano Ronaldo and his teammates before their trip to Budapest.

Throughout history, Portugal has never lost a match against Hungary. Specifically, the team from the Iberian peninsula won 10 and drew 4 out of 14 matches. It is too difficult for Hungary to change the balance of history when the opponent has a star-studded squad playing very well.

Despite participating in all three most recent Euros, Hungary has not reached the World Cup finals since 1986. In the context of the 2026 World Cup being expanded from 48 teams, the opportunity to participate in the biggest football festival on the planet for Magyars has also become greater.

But being in a group with the presence of "giant" Portugal means the home team may have to rely on a play-off spot, instead of hoping for a direct ticket to North America.
